在现代PHP框架(如Laravel, Symfony)中,DI容器是管理依赖关系的标准方式。
通过 channel 将状态变更请求发送到中心协程统一处理,能显著降低锁粒度。
重载比较运算符可使自定义类型支持==、!=、<、>等操作,可通过成员或非成员函数实现;以Point类为例,用成员函数重载==和!=实现坐标相等判断,通过!<实现>,基于<和==推导<=和>=,推荐使用非成员函数保持对称性,结合std::tie可简洁实现字典序比较,确保逻辑一致以满足STL容器要求。
锁定依赖版本防止意外升级 为避免团队成员或 CI 环境因缓存或网络原因拉取到非预期版本,应确保依赖版本被明确锁定: 稿定PPT 海量PPT模版资源库 47 查看详情 始终提交更新后的 go.mod 和 go.sum 到版本控制系统 避免频繁使用 go get -u,它会尝试升级所有依赖到最新兼容版 在 CI 脚本中添加 go mod verify 验证依赖完整性 go.sum 文件记录了每个模块版本的哈希值,一旦有人试图替换或下载不同内容,验证就会失败,从而保证可重现构建。
这种方法克服了params字典本身无法直接解析动态Jinja宏的限制,为DAG提供了更大的灵活性和自动化能力。
文章将结合代码示例,详细解释其工作原理、优势以及在实际开发中的应用。
要修改这些标签,最直接且推荐的方法是编辑生成这些HTML的模板文件。
所以,当你需要知道当前代码块所在的具体文件位置时,__FILE__是首选。
使用ofstream可实现C++文件写入,需包含fstream头文件并创建输出流对象;通过<<操作符写入文本数据,支持字符串、数字等类型;以ios::app模式追加内容避免覆盖;二进制写入使用write()函数并指定ios::binary模式;每次操作前应检查文件是否成功打开。
6. 配置验证的缺失: 即使配置绑定成功,也不意味着配置值本身是有效的(例如,一个URL字符串可能格式错误,一个端口号可能超出范围)。
使用带缓冲的channel或semaphore模式控制并发数更安全。
条件筛选 (where): 合并后,我们将得到一个包含 DATE、company、value、start date 和 end date 的临时 DataFrame。
\n"; }2. 检索与遍历附件 通过 $page->attachments 属性,我们可以获取到该页面关联的所有Attachment模型实例集合。
生成PDF文档在Web开发中非常常见,PHP提供了多个成熟的库来实现该功能。
手动检查是必要步骤,能有效防止空指针异常。
深入理解Pandas:高效获取历史同期数据与变化分析 在数据分析领域,比较当前数据与历史同期数据是常见的需求,例如分析月度环比、年度同比等。
处理内存分配失败时,除了捕获异常或检查空指针,还有哪些高级策略可以考虑?
mutation_by_replacement: 突变是否通过替换进行,通常设为True。
适合大多数按行处理场景。
当bitWidth为8时,uint64(-1) & 0xFF会得到0xFF,这正是8位二补数中-1的表示。
本文链接:http://www.theyalibrarian.com/12213_255711.html